To comfortably buy a median-priced home in ZIP 40241 in Louisville/Jefferson County metro government (balance), KY, a household would need roughly $96,000 in annual income under a 20% down, 30-year loan at 6.8% (illustrative), keeping housing costs near 28% of income. Estimated monthly PITI is about $2,243. That is roughly in line with the local median household income ($95,775). Rates, taxes, insurance, and HOA fees vary — treat this as a planning estimate, not a lender quote.
